Your tasks and responsibilities:

You manage all sales support activities for Cancer Therapy Imaging (CTH) and ensure target achievement directly or through your team.

You develop, manage, and monitor budget plans.

You coordinate the MTA/MBR process in close collaboration with other departments.

You design the quotation process – from preparation to dispatch and follow-up.

You ensure the achievement of orderermo and revenue targets through appropriate pricing strategies, close collaboration with regional sales teams, and the development and support of regional sales programs.

You analyze sales territories regarding potential and development opportunities to implement effective sales and service strategies.

You define productivity standards and individual goals, monitor their achievement, and prepare corresponding reports.

You take responsibility for the entire sales administration.

You lead your team in handling inquiries related to pricing, delivery, technical support, or warranty information.

You manage the organizational unit and coordinate the managers and employees responsible.

You hold a degree in engineering, business administration, or a comparable field.

You bring many years of extensive, relevant professional experience in the medical technology or healthcare sector.

You have a proven track record in sales and several years of leadership experience.

You possess solid knowledge in managing profit and loss statements.

curp>You have experience in strategic and operational planning, including developing individual business plans to increase revenue.
Your attributes and skills:

You demonstrate excellent leadership qualities, proactive communication, and the ability to successfully drive change.

You thrive in a dynamic and challenging environment.

You have strong analytical and tactical skills.

You are a skilled negotiator and know how to positively influence and persuade others.

You think innovatively, progressively, and with a future-oriented mindset.

You have excellent German and English language skills, both written and spoken.

Our global team:

Siemens Healthineers is a leading global medical technology company. 73,000 dedicated colleagues in over 70 countries are driven to shape the future of healthcare. An estimated 5 million patients across the globe benefit every day from our innovative technologies and services in the areas of diagnostic and therapeutic imaging, laboratory diagnostics and molecular medicine, as well as digital health and enterprise services.
